Be part of a world record attempt by picking up a paintbrush at Whipsnade Zoo this May half term, as the UK’s largest zoo attempts to achieve the Guinness World Records® title for the most contributions to a paint-by-numbers.

The masterpiece, which will be assessed by an official Guinness World Records adjudicator, features 200 animals to celebrate the 200th birthday of ZSL, the conservation charity behind Whipsnade Zoo.

Artists and animal lovers of all ages will each play a part in bringing the gigantic artwork to life by painting a section, helping to create a collaborative paint-by-numbers artwork as part of the record attempt.

Celebrating ZSL’s 200th anniversary year, the challenge is being attempted in tandem with Whipsnade Zoo’s sister site London Zoo, and more than 14,000 individuals are needed to help complete the creation*.

After painting their way into history, visitors to Whipsnade Zoo can discover more about ZSL’s 200 years protecting and conserving wildlife at a special, interactive heritage exhibition, as well as enjoy animal drawing classes, quizzes, dressing up and face painting, and a “Guess Zoo” game to test their animal knowledge.

No visit is complete without saying hello to the conservation zoo’s newest arrivals, Sophia the camel calf, Mick the southern white rhino, and Leoni and Duke the reticulated giraffe calves, who share their home with over 11,000 animals across Whipsnade Zoo’s sprawling 600-acres.
